Overview

Faldum Alp is a mountain pasture in the canton of Valais in Switzerland. Situated at an altitude of 2,128 meters above sea level, Faldum Alp is a popular destination for hikers, mountaineers and nature enthusiasts. The area is known for its stunning natural beauty, offering breathtaking views of the surrounding peaks and valleys. In addition to hiking, visitors can also enjoy skiing and snowshoeing in the winter months.

History

The history of Faldum Alp is closely tied to the history of the surrounding villages and towns in the canton of Valais. Historically, the area was used for agriculture, with farmers bringing their cattle up to the mountain pastures during the summer months to graze on the lush grasses. Over time, Faldum Alp became a popular destination for hikers and mountaineers, with several hiking trails and mountain huts established in the area.

Demographics

As Faldum Alp is a mountain pasture, it is not permanently inhabited. However, during the summer months, there may be farmers and shepherds who bring their cattle up to the mountain to graze. Additionally, hikers and tourists may visit the area for recreation.

Climate

The climate in Faldum Alp is alpine, with cold winters and mild summers. Average temperatures in the winter months range from -5°C to 0°C, while average temperatures in the summer months range from 10°C to 15°C. The area receives significant snowfall in the winter, with snow remaining on the ground well into the spring months.
